On the night of the [[Ghaul's coup|coup]] that deposed him, Emperor Calus was arrested and quietly ushered aboard The Leviathan, where [[Dominus Ghaul]] and his co-conspirators intended him to remain in exile in perpetuity. The Leviathan's navigation system was locked onto a course that would take it far from the Cabal Empire's domain. After many centuries, the system failed and the ship progressed no further; it had come upon a great expanse of nothingness, and could not plot a course through a place that did not exist. It was here that Calus claimed to have encountered something that overawed him, potentially the [[Darkness]] itself, and resolved to become its herald. With the navigation system unlocked, Calus charted a course back to Cabal territory, collecting [[Shadows]] along the way to enact his revenge against his usurpers. Following Dominus Ghaul's death during the [[Red War]], The Leviathan arrived in the [[Solar System]] and began consuming the planetoid [[Nessus]].

Some time after The Leviathan began consuming Nessus, it sucked up a powerful [[Vex]] mind named [[Argos, Planetary Core]], which projected a shield to protect itself, while simultaneously clogging The Leviathan. The Vex mind was only removed through the intervention of a [[Guardian]] fireteam. After the death of [[Xol, Will of the Thousands]], the Red Legion, led by [[Val Ca'uor]], attempted to take control of The Leviathan for Red Legion use and kill Emperor Calus, only to be stopped by a fireteam of Guardians.
